Dungannon Park Lake Fishery is owned and managed by Dungannon & south Tyrone Borough Council and is Tyrone’s Premier Troutmaster Water. It is a 13 acre stream fed lake retained by an impressive 18th century dam. The lake is open all year round stocked weekly with rainbow trout and provides challenging boat, bank and stand angling.
In 2008, Dungannon Park Lake Fishery will be offering a wide range of affordable learn to fly fish opportunities. These include a series of organised courses in fly fishing and fly tying. Specially tailored one-to-one, group and family tuition sessions given by an in-house instructor plus a weeklong summer angling school for juniors aged between 11-18 years. This will be followed by weekly junior angling sessions throughout July and August. All angling equipment is supplied.
A full calendar of events can be obtained from the Flavour of Tyrone Website or by calling (028) 8772 8690.
Our onsite facilities include, a “wheelie boat” designed to cater for wheelchair and disabled anglers, easy car parking, an anglers lodge and surfaced paths that surround the water. We also provide a caravan and camping facility, tennis courts, children’s play park and a barbeque area as well as several miles of woodland walks.

Toddsleap.com is a purpose-built off-road activity centre set amongst 100 acres of picturesque countryside in Ireland. Toddsleap.com specialise in producing superb corporate entertainment, teambuilding days and stag/hen events incorporating the very best in extreme off road driving, quad biking, clay pigeon shooting, paintball, archery and a variety of bespoke teambuilding activities to suit every budget and group size.

Let Ireland’s most celebrated art tutor develop your painting skills at his studio set amidst the rolling hills of County Tyrone near the village of Moy. Dermot Cavanagh is the artist and broadcaster behind the hugely successful BBC TV series ‘Awash With Colour’ and the award winning Learn-To- Paint website ‘Awash On The Web’. During 74 half hour TV programmes Dermot taught a host of national and international celebrities to paint the Irish Landscape. His two, three and four-day painting courses offer expert tuition for small groups with accommodation if required. All painting materials, lunch and light refreshment is also provided. Whether you are a beginner or an experienced artist, Dermot will share his techniques with you as you learn about perspective, colour mixing and washes… Take with you invaluable knowledge of your art and, of course, your own completed painting of our beautiful countryside.

Norah Brown MBE (awarded for her contribution to Food and Tourism) is one of Tyrone’s bestloved characters. A warm and friendly lady, she has welcomed the locals of Northern Ireland and visitors from further afi eld into her home and kitchen for a number of years, teaching them the finer points and forgotten arts of Irish cuisine. Using an extensive range of local ingredients, Norah will advise you on the best way to stock your store cupboard. Then she will guide you step-by-step as she prepares her tasty recipes - all written down conveniently for you in your personalised folder. At the end of the morning or evening session, you will enjoy a lovely meal, with a glass of wine or local apple juice, from the dishes you have watched being prepared earlier!
